BODY {
	PADDING-RIGHT: 0px;
	PADDING-LEFT: 0px;
	FONT-SIZE: 9pt;
	BACKGROUND: #DAE6EF url(../images/background.jpg) repeat-x;
	PADDING-BOTTOM: 0px;
	MARGIN: 0px;
	WIDTH: 100%;
	COLOR: #000033;
	PADDING-TOP: 0px;
	FONT-FAMILY: Arial, Helvetica, sans-serif;
}
A:visited {
	COLOR: #66aecc; TEXT-DECORATION: none
}
A:hover {
	BORDER-RIGHT: 0px; BORDER-TOP: 0px; BORDER-LEFT: 0px; COLOR: #006691; BORDER-BOTTOM: 0px; BACKGROUND-COLOR: #def
}
A:link {
	COLOR: #006691; TEXT-DECORATION: none
}
A:hover {
	COLOR: #66aecc; BACKGROUND-COLOR: #def; TEXT-DECORATION: none
}
FORM {
	PADDING-RIGHT: 0px; PADDING-LEFT: 0px; PADDING-BOTTOM: 0px; MARGIN: 0px; PADDING-TOP: 0px
}
P {
	MARGIN-TOP: 0px; MARGIN-BOTTOM: 1.5em; LINE-HEIGHT: 1.5em
}
H2 {
	MARGIN-TOP: 0px; MARGIN-BOTTOM: 0px
}
H3 {
	MARGIN-TOP: 0px; MARGIN-BOTTOM: 0.35em
}
H4 {
	MARGIN-TOP: 0px; MARGIN-BOTTOM: 0.2em; LINE-HEIGHT: 1.35em
}
UL {
	MARGIN-TOP: 0.5em; PADDING-LEFT: 1.5em; LIST-STYLE-POSITION: outside; FONT-SIZE: 1em; MARGIN-BOTTOM: 1.5em; MARGIN-LEFT: 0.5em; LIST-STYLE-TYPE: disc
}
LI {
	PADDING-BOTTOM: 0.5em; LINE-HEIGHT: 1.5em
}
IMG {
	BORDER-RIGHT: 0px; BORDER-TOP: 0px; BORDER-LEFT: 0px; BORDER-BOTTOM: 0px
}
SELECT {
	FONT-SIZE: 0.9em; COLOR: #333; FONT-FAMILY: inherit; BACKGROUND-COLOR: #f7f7ee
}
#copyright-terms P , font-size: 16px, font-family: Arial, Helvetica, sans-serif, line-height: 20px, color: #006699{
	MARGIN-BOTTOM: 0.2em
}
.txGeral {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000033;
	line-height: 20px;




}
.txGeralBold {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000033;
	line-height: 22px;
	font-weight: bold;

}
.txPeqBranco {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	line-height: 22px;
	text-align: center;
	background-color: #003366;


}
.txTITUBold {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#339933;
	line-height: 22px;
	font-weight: bold;
}
.txPeqBrancoBold {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#FFFFFF;
	line-height: 22px;
	text-align: center;
	background-color: #003366;
	font-weight: bold;

}
.txForm {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#003366;
	line-height: normal;

}
.txFormCx350 {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#003366;
	line-height: 20px;
	width: 350px;

}
.txFormCx150Copy {

	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#003366;
	line-height: 20px;
	width: 150px;
}
.txFormBotao {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#003366;
	line-height: normal;
	height: 24px;
	width: 55px;

}
.txHome {

	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#000033;
	line-height: 15px;
}
.dotVert {
	background-image: url(../images/dotted_vert.gif);
	background-repeat: repeat-y;


}
.dotHoriz {

	background-image: url(../images/dotted_horz.gif);
	background-repeat: repeat-x;
}
.txTITUGrato {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 17px;
	color: #339933;
	line-height: 22px;
	font-weight: bold;

}
.txGeralNews {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000033;
	line-height: normal;
	text-align: justify;

}
.txGeralBoldNews {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000033;
	line-height: normal;
	font-weight: bold;
}
.txGeralItalico {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000033;
	line-height: 20px;
	font-style: italic;
}
.txGeral2 {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#006699;
	line-height: 20px;
}
a.txGeral2:link {
	font-family: Arial, Helvetica, sans-serif;
	color: #006691;
	text-decoration: none;
}
a.txGeral2:hover {
	font-family: Arial, Helvetica, sans-serif;
	color: #006691;
	text-decoration: none;
	background-color: #def;
}
a.txGeral2:visited {

	font-family: Arial, Helvetica, sans-serif;
	color: #66aecc;
	text-decoration: none;
}
.txGeral3 {


	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#339933;
	line-height: 20px;
}
a.txGeral3:link {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#017057;
	line-height: 20px;
	text-decoration: none;
}
a.txGeral3: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#018F70;
	line-height: 20px;
	text-decoration: none;
	background-color: #DDFFEB;
}
a.txGeral3:visited {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#019E7B;
	line-height: 20px;
	text-decoration: none;
}
.txGeralNewsTable {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000033;
	line-height: normal;
	text-align: left;
	font-style: normal;
	text-decoration: none;
	letter-spacing: normal;
	vertical-align: middle;
	word-spacing: normal;
	margin: 1px;
	padding: 1px;
	width: auto;
	border: 1px solid #000033;
	height: 14px;
}
.txGeralNewsTableTitle {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000033;
	line-height: normal;
	text-align: left;
	font-style: normal;
	text-decoration: none;
	letter-spacing: normal;
	vertical-align: middle;
	word-spacing: normal;
	margin: 1px;
	padding: 1px;
	width: auto;
	border: 1px solid #000033;
	height: 12px;
	background-color: #CCCCCC;
	font-weight: bold;
}
.txGeralBoldCenter {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#003366;
	line-height: 22px;
	font-weight: bold;
	text-align: center;
	background-color: #E9E9E9;
}
.tituWorldClock {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#003366;
	line-height: 30px;
	text-align: center;
	font-weight: bold;
}
.TITU_Geral_pgs {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 24px;
	color: #003366;
	font-weight: normal;
}
.txGeralCenter {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000033;
	line-height: 20px;
	text-align: center;
}
.txTabela {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000033;
	line-height: 20px;
	text-indent: 5px;
	vertical-align: top;
}
.txTabelaCenter {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000033;
	line-height: 20px;
	text-align: center;
}
.txTabelaFundoAmarelo {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000033;
	line-height: 20px;
	background-color: #FFFDD7;
	text-indent: 5px;
	vertical-align: top;
}
.txTabelaFundoAmareloCenter {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000033;
	line-height: 20px;
	background-color: #FFFDD7;
	text-align: center;
	vertical-align: middle;
}
.TituTabela {

	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	line-height: 22px;
	text-align: center;
	background-color: #003366;
	font-weight: bold;
}
.TITU_SubGeral_pgs {


	font-family: Arial, Helvetica, sans-serif;
	font-size: 24px;
	color: #999999;
	font-weight: normal;
}
.txAlfabeto {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 16px;
	color: #006699;
	line-height: 20px;
}
.TituTabelaEsq {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#FFFFFF;
	line-height: 22px;
	text-align: left;
	background-color: #003366;
	font-weight: bold;
	text-indent: 5px;
}
.TituTabelaPeq {


	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 9px;
	color: #FFFFFF;
	line-height: normal;
	text-align: center;
	background-color: #003366;
	font-weight: bold;
}
.txTabelaFundoAzulCenter {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000033;
	line-height: 20px;
	background-color: #0099CC;
	text-align: center;
	vertical-align: middle;
	font-weight: bold;
}
.txTabelaFundoVerdeCenter {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000033;
	line-height: 20px;
	background-color: #66CCCC;
	text-align: center;
	vertical-align: middle;
	font-weight: bold;
}
.txTabelaFundoLaranjaCenter {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000033;
	line-height: 20px;
	background-color: #FFCC99;
	text-align: center;
	vertical-align: middle;
	font-weight: bold;
}
.txTabelaFundoRosaCenter {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000033;
	line-height: 20px;
	background-color: #FFCCCC;
	text-align: center;
	vertical-align: middle;
	font-weight: bold;
}
.txHomeBold {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 10px;
	color: #000033;
	line-height: 15px;
	font-weight: bold;
}
.txTabelaFundoCinzaCenter {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000033;
	line-height: 20px;
	background-color: #CCCCCC;
	text-align: center;
	vertical-align: middle;
	font-weight: bold;
}
.txTabelaFundoOutraCenter {


	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000033;
	line-height: 20px;
	background-color: #99CCFF;
	text-align: center;
	vertical-align: middle;
	font-weight: bold;
}
.CenterMG {
	text-align: center;
}
.TxTituHOMEServ {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 17px;
	color: #339933;
	line-height: 18px;
	font-weight: bold;
}
.TxTituHOMEGreen {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 17px;
	color: #339933;
	line-height: 18px;
	font-weight: bold;
	text-decoration: none;
}
a.TxTituHOMEGreen:link {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 17px;
	color: #339933;
	line-height: 18px;
	font-weight: bold;
	text-decoration: none;
}
a.TxTituHOMEGreen:active {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 17px;
	color: #339933;
	line-height: 18px;
	font-weight: bold;
	text-decoration: none;
}
a.TxTituHOMEGreen:visited {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 17px;
	color: #339933;
	line-height: 18px;
	font-weight: bold;
	text-decoration: none;
}
a.TxTituHOMEGreen: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 17px;
	color: #339933;
	line-height: 18px;
	font-weight: bold;
	text-decoration: none;
}
.txHomeBlue {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000033;
	line-height: normal;
	font-weight: bold;
	text-decoration: none;
}
a.txHomeBlue:link {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000033;
	line-height: normal;
	font-weight: bold;
	text-decoration: none;
}
a.txHomeBlue:visited {

	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000033;
	line-height: normal;
	font-weight: bold;
	text-decoration: none;
}
a.txHomeBlue:active {


	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000033;
	line-height: normal;
	font-weight: bold;
	text-decoration: none;
}
a.txHomeBlue:hover {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000033;
	line-height: normal;
	font-weight: bold;
	text-decoration: none;
}
